Change the number of cps in hero assualt?
Posted: Thu Sep 30, 2010 9:51 pm
How do you change the number of cps in hero assualt? I have 15, and I can't spawn at any of them or select them.

'Marvel4 wrote:You probably forgot to add spawn paths.
Well, you also have to make sure that the cps are referencing the right spawn path in its instance properties in ZeroEditor. Each CP must have an associated path with at least one node in order for you to be able to spawn there, so if you just have your first paths and no others, then you'll only be able to spawn at the four cps that are associated with them (and if you replaced them and didn't set their spawn paths right, you won't be able to spawn anywhere). So the solution is to make a new path for each CP (in the same layer as your CP objects) and make sure that the CP objects reference their own unique path.Noobasaurus wrote:'Marvel4 wrote:You probably forgot to add spawn paths.
